> first of all, there is no problem whatsoever from a KISS pov, to add a
> button in the install wizard that says "optional advanced settings" or
> something like that.  to me, its just nuts to say that somehow will
> melt a newbies mind.  it won't.

You need to take a look at the big picture: If you go out and buy a Duet,  
you'll have to go through 20 or 30 steps taking actions, decisions etc. to  
get it up and running. Even if my numbers are wrong, there are way too  
many steps. We have to cut them down. Some are hard to leave out (eg. WLAN  
configuration), others are simple. Guess which ones we'll try to get rid  
of first. The user wants to listen to music, not answer a 30 point  
questionnaire, not even whether he wants advanced or simplified  
configuration ("oh, I don't want to miss anything - let's go XXL with the  
advanced options"). Sometimes less is more.
